Rabeh, M.
Muhannad Rabeh is a Principal Process Engineer in the Discipline Engineering Team supporting Gulf of Mexico (GoM) operations for BP America. With 13 yr of experience in process and facilities engineering, he specializes in process optimization and process safety improvement. Mr. Rabeh holds a Bch degree in chemical engineering and material sciences from the University of Oklahoma.
